Understanding Distressing Mind Injuries
A traumatic brain injury can result from numerous events, including drops, vehicle mishaps, or sports-related injuries. The seriousness of TBIs can differ dramatically; some individuals might experience small symptoms, while others experience devastating end results like closed head injuries or skull cracks. No matter intensity, it is necessary to recognize how TBIs are classified and examined in lawful terms.
Types of Brain Injuries
Closed Head Injuries: These take place when there is no penetration of the head; nonetheless, the mind can still endure damages as a result of effect or abrupt movement.
Skull Fractures: These are much more extreme injuries where the skull suffers a break or crack, commonly resulting in difficulties that need immediate medical attention.
Post-Concussion Syndrome: This problem includes relentless signs and symptoms adhering to a concussion and might include migraines, wooziness, cognitive troubles, and emotional distress.
Each type of injury offers special challenges when looking for compensation. Comprehending these nuances is important as they will certainly shape your strategy when submitting a claim.
The Importance of Documentation
When going after compensation for cognitive problems resulting from a TBI, paperwork plays an important role in validating your instance. Secret pieces of evidence consist of:
CT Check Evidence: Imaging examinations like CT scans can give clear paperwork of mind injuries and their severity.
Neuropsychological Evaluations: A comprehensive analysis by a neuropsychologist examines cognitive deficiencies resulting from the injury and offers understandings right into the required rehab needs.
Medical Records: Detailed documents of all clinical therapies obtained, consisting of therapies targeted at addressing cognitive impairments.
Rehabilitation Costs: Monitor all costs related to mind injury rehabilitation costs-- this includes treatment sessions, medicines, assistive tools, and any kind of other necessary services.
Long-Term Treatment Costs: If continuous treatment is needed due to long lasting results from the TBI, estimate future treatment expenses based on current requirements and predicted changes in health and wellness condition over time.

Building Your Case
To build your situation successfully:
Gather Proof Early: Beginning accumulating relevant records right away after your injury to avoid missing out on essential details later on on.
Consult Professionals: Work with doctor that specialize in TBIs for accurate evaluations that support your claim.
Maintain Communication: Stay in contact with your attorney throughout the procedure; offer updates on your recovery or any brand-new advancements impacting your condition.
Filing Your Claim
Once you have gathered enough evidence and involved legal advise:
File Your Claim Promptly: Know laws of constraints that apply in your state-- missing out on deadlines can cause shedding your right to seek compensation.
Prepare for Challenges: Insurance companies often dispute claims or attempt to decrease payouts; be gotten ready for possible pushback throughout negotiations.
Consider Alternative Disagreement Resolution (ADR): If negotiations delay, ADR approaches such as mediation may provide feasible choices before heading to court.
